Foundation in Open Source Software: Your product is built upon open-source principles, meaning its source code is freely accessible to the public. This allows users to access, modify, and share the software in accordance with open-source licensing terms.

Additional Paid Services: In addition to the core open-source software, you offer paid consulting services. These services encompass architecture best practices consulting, technical support, and other advisory services. Customers incur separate charges for these services, distinct from the base software.

Management of Sensitive Data: Your software specializes in the secure handling and protection of sensitive data, including tokens, passwords, certificates, and encryption keys. Users can interact with the software through various interfaces, such as a user-friendly interface (UI), command-line interface (CLI), or HTTP API.

Upgrade Option to Enterprise Version: Upon purchasing your product, customers initially gain access to the open-source version. However, you provide the option to upgrade to an Enterprise version. This upgraded version may offer extra features and capabilities, with a restriction to 10 users. Crucially, there are no additional fees associated with this upgrade.

Key considerations for this business model include:

Fostering an Open Source Community: Encouraging an active open-source community can lead to contributions and enhancements from external developers.

Transparent Licensing: Ensure your open-source product adheres to a clearly defined open-source license, and ensure customers comprehend the license terms.

Conveying Value: Effectively communicate the value of your consulting services and the benefits of the Enterprise version to customers.

Prioritizing Security and Compliance: Given the sensitive nature of the data involved, prioritize security and adherence to industry standards.

Setting User Expectations: Maintain transparency regarding the limitations of the open-source version to manage customer expectations.

Support and Maintenance: Plan for ongoing support and maintenance for both the open-source and Enterprise versions.

Pricing Strategy: Determine the pricing structure for your consulting services and ensure it reflects the value they provide.

Marketing and Sales Strategy: Develop a strategy for marketing and selling your consulting services, as well as highlighting the advantages of the Enterprise version.

Comprehensive Documentation and Training: Provide thorough documentation and training materials to assist users in understanding and maximizing the utility of your product.

Success in this business model hinges on effectively balancing open-source and paid components while consistently delivering value to customers. Remaining receptive to user feedback and adapting your offerings will be pivotal for sustained success.